Polar IceTech has a cool, clean, green growth plan
Irish Examiner
Polar IceTech uses dry ice blasting to clean delicate and abrasive sensitive equipment. Over the last 12 months the company has expanded into the North, doubled its workforce, invested in new equipment, and grown its customer base by 30%.

Immedis make $10m deal
RTÉ News
Irish company Immedis has acquired US firm Expaticore in a $10m deal. A subsidiary of Taxback Group, the company said it expects to create up to 150 jobs over the next three years.
